The Low Light Imaging Market in Qatar is witnessing growth, driven by the demand for imaging solutions that perform effectively in low-light conditions. Low light imaging technologies, including sensors and cameras, are essential in applications such as surveillance, security, and night vision. The market is characterized by advancements in sensor sensitivity, noise reduction, and image processing algorithms to enhance low-light performance. Qatar focus on enhancing security measures and surveillance capabilities contributes to the expansion of the Low Light Imaging Market. As the market evolves, innovations in low light imaging are expected to address the evolving needs of industries such as defense, law enforcement, and critical infrastructure protection.
The Low Light Imaging Market in Qatar is witnessing robust growth, driven by various factors that underscore its importance across diverse industries. Low light imaging technologies are crucial for applications where visibility is limited, such as surveillance, automotive safety, and medical imaging. The increasing demand for enhanced imaging capabilities in low-light conditions, coupled with advancements in sensor technologies, is a key driver for this market. Qatar focus on strengthening its security infrastructure, coupled with the integration of low light imaging in emerging technologies like autonomous vehicles, contributes to the market`s expansion. Additionally, the growing use of low light imaging in scientific research and healthcare further propels the market forward.
The low light imaging market in Qatar faces challenges related to the technological infrastructure. Low light imaging often relies on advanced sensor technologies, and the development and maintenance of these technologies can be expensive. Additionally, in low light conditions, image quality and performance can be compromised, posing difficulties for surveillance and security applications in the country.
The COVID-19 pandemic accelerated the need for improved low light imaging solutions in Qatar. With social and economic activities limited during lockdowns and curfews, surveillance and security applications became more critical. Low light imaging technologies became essential for maintaining public safety and security during the pandemic, leading to a surge in demand for such solutions.
Key players in the Qatar Low Light Imaging market comprise major electronics and imaging companies, including Sony Corporation, Panasonic Corporation, Hamamatsu Photonics, and Teledyne Technologies, who offer advanced low light imaging technologies for diverse applications.
